Is 10 438 936 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 10 438 936 is about 3 230.934.

Thus, the square root of 10 438 936 is not an integer, and therefore 10 438 936 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 10 438 936?

The square of a number (here 10 438 936) is the result of the product of this number (10 438 936) by itself (i.e., 10 438 936 × 10 438 936); the square of 10 438 936 is sometimes called "raising 10 438 936 to the power 2", or "10 438 936 squared".

The square of 10 438 936 is 108 971 384 812 096 because 10 438 936 × 10 438 936 = 10 438 9362 = 108 971 384 812 096.

As a consequence, 10 438 936 is the square root of 108 971 384 812 096.
